Full Job Description
Role Summary

Anthropologie is looking for a Designer for Sweaters. The Senior Designer will set the overall trend and direction for designs each season for their respective category focusing on sweaters. They will also supervise designers and ensure that designs and resulting product are appropriate for the Anthropologie customer.

Role Responsibilities

  • Initiate and complete line plan requirements on a seasonal basis ensuring that the product is consistent with the market trends and business strategy.
  • Research emerging trends and inspiration as they relate to the Anthropologie product.
  • Contribute to finding inspiration based upon the concept direction.
  • Supervise the Assistant/Associate Designers and delegate responsibilities to support the workload.
  • Globally source and shop raw materials markets and partner with PD to develop them within pricing guidelines.
  • Communicate style details to PD and collaborate with Technical Design to set-up specifications for confirmed silhouettes.
  • Partner with PD on the status of styles in development on a daily basis to ensure product execution meets design specifications.
  • Attend weekly fittings and all relevant design meetings.
  • Travel to factories for development and execution of programs as needed.
  • Develop, train, and lead the Assistant and Associate Designers.


Role Qualifications

  • Highly creative with the ability to recognize and forecast fashion and cultural trends as they relate to the Anthropologie customer.
  • Expert knowledge of garment construction, knit machines, yarns, trims, washes with the ability to mock and drape on dress forms.
  • Detailed understanding of the Knit and woven manufacturing process and technique.
  • Ability to respond to business objectives with creative, innovative, and commercial design solutions.
  • Strong organizational and leadership skills with the ability to multitask in fast paced environment.
  • Energetic team player with excellent communication skills to effectively collaborate with partners in Design, Buying, PD, and Production.
  • Proficient computer skills of Microsoft Office, Photoshop, and Illustrator, Web Pdm is a plus.
  • Strong hand sketching skills
  • Must have at least 7 years of experience in knitwear design.
  • Education - Bachelor's Degree in Fashion, Business, or a related field is preferred.

About URBN (Urban Outfitters, Anthropologie Group, Free People & Nuuly)

URBN is a portfolio of global consumer brands comprised of Urban Outfitters, Anthropologie Group, Free People, BHLDN, Terrain, Nuuly and Menus & Venues. Urban Outfitters, Inc. is a lifestyle specialty retail company that operates under the Urban Outfitters, Anthropologie, Free People, BHLDN, Terrain, Nuuly and Menus & Venues brands. The company's Urban Outfitters brand offers women's and men's fashion apparel, footwear, beauty and accessories, activewear and gear, and housewares, as well as music, primarily vinyl records and cassettes. The Anthropologie Group brand sells women's apparel, accessories, intimates, home decor, and gifts. The Free People brand includes bohemian apparel, accessories, intimates, and swimwear. The BHLDN brand offers wedding collections. The Terrain brand sells home goods, gifts, and garden products. The Nuuly brand is a subscription-based rental service for women's apparel. The Menus & Venues brand is a hospitality group that operates restaurants and catering.
